Overview
ISO 4119:1995 - "Pulps - Determination of stock concentration" specifies a laboratory method for measuring the stock concentration (dry-matter content) of aqueous pulp suspensions. This second edition replaces ISO 4119:1978 and is intended as a reference procedure used before other pulp tests and within a range of ISO standards that handle pulp suspensions. The method is in principle applicable to all kinds of aqueous pulp suspensions but is not intended for determining the saleable mass of slush pulps.
Key topics and requirements
- Purpose: Determine pulp concentration expressed as percentage by mass [ % (dm) ].
- Scope: Applicable to all aqueous pulp suspensions; excludes saleable mass determination for slush pulps.
- Sampling:
- Mix suspension thoroughly and keep agitated during sampling to avoid fiber separation.
- Typical working sample ≈ 500 g; for low concentrations (≤ 0.3 % dm) collect enough to yield ~1–5 g dry mass.
- Filtration:
- Use a filtration device (e.g., Büchner funnel 90–150 mm) with circular filter paper that retains all visible fibers.
- Apply vacuum, rinse vessel walls, check filtrate for visible fibers; repeat filtration or change to less porous paper if fibers pass.
- Drying and weighing:
- Dry filter + fiber cake to constant mass. Oven temperature: 105 °C ± 2 °C; hotplate: 150 °C ± 15 °C.
- Microwave drying allowed only when empirically shown to match oven drying; warn against carbonization.
- Balances: sample balance able to weigh 100–500 g with error <0.1 %; balance for dried cake with error <0.1 %.
- Dilution and aliquots:
- For concentrations > 1 % dm dilute to below 1 % before taking aliquot; document dilution mass precisely.
- Calculation and reporting:
- Calculate concentration X using masses of initial sample, added water (if diluted), aliquot, filter paper and dried fiber cake.
- Report average of determinations with two decimal places and include test details, sample identification and any operational deviations.
Applications and users
ISO 4119 is practical for:
- Laboratory technicians performing routine pulp testing and quality control in pulp and paper mills
- R&D and process laboratories establishing pulp properties prior to further analyses (freeness, viscosity, chemical content)
- QA/QC teams verifying stock concentration for process control and consistency
- Standards committees and testing labs that reference a harmonized pulp stock concentration determination method

Related standards
- Developed by ISO/TC 6 (Papers, board and pulps), subcommittee SC 5 (test methods and quality specifications).
- ISO 4119 is referenced by other ISO test standards dealing with pulp suspensions and serves as a preparatory, harmonized method for subsequent pulp analyses.
